I had a sleeve in 2011. I lost 95# and was doing great for about 4 years. I started having GI problems and through a series of tests over a year and a half, I discovered I had severe silent reflux. I was eating to compensate for the pain and gained back 50 of my 95, no matter how hard I stuck to the diet. I went for an annual check up and my surgeon suggested that I needed a revision. I had my sleeve converted to a RNY on 12/26. Sufficed to say, it has not been an easy recovery. On the day of surgery, I weighed 208. Today, I weigh 181. The weight loss has been great and my reflux is gone. That's the positive. The negative is that one of the surgical sites developed an abscess that grew to be 4 cm deep in a very short period of time (like 5 days!). I ended up back in the hospital on IV antibiotics for 6 days. After discharge, I was sent home with oral antibiotics for the next 14 days. Two weeks later, I started having horrible stomach cramps and diarrhea. Turns out, I have CDiff infection. (TAKE PROBIOTICS FOR 10 WEEKS AFTER FINISHING ANTIBIOTICS!) My husband came down with the flu last week. I ended up in the ER on Saturday morning with dehydration and now it turns out I have the flu. Because of the CDiff, I haven't been able to eat. I went in to see my surgeon today for a check up and now he thinks I might have an ulcer. Because of the CDiff, they can't do a scope and actually determine if it is an ulcer but they are treating me as if it really is one.

My whole point in telling you all of this is not to scare you but to just know that while my first recovery was super easy and smooth, I didn't anticipate that this time around would be any different. Just be prepared.

The ultimate goal of the elimination of the reflux, however, was productive. Goodluck!
